Condition: Pancreas Cancer, Metastatic · Pancreas Cancer, Stage IV · Ductal Adenocarcinoma of the Pancreas · Sponsor: Theriva Biologics SL
The goal of this clinical trial is to learn if the new administration regimen of VCN-01, given together with the standard chemotherapy drugs gemcitabine and nab-paclitaxel (GnP), is safe and well tolerated. The behaviour of VCN-01 in the organism will be assessed, together with the possible benefits of this administration regimen. This study includes adults with newly diagnosed pancreatic ductal adenocarcinoma (PDAC) that has spread to other parts of the body (stage IV) and who have not received prior treatment for pancreatic cancer. Participants will receive three planned doses of VCN-01, given once every 56 days. Each dose of VCN-01 is followed one week later by two cycles of standard chemotherapy with gemcitabine and nab-paclitaxel. Participants will be monitored throughout the study for safety and side effects.
